We hear it said that patience is a virtue. A virtue is moral excellence and righteousness; goodness....implying it is something we should be aiming for in many areas of living life....to wait patiently, to be patient or exerting patience, when doing something or dealing with someone...good things are worth waiting for and not many things can be done in an excellent manner if we are in  rush. Therefore, it is helpful to slow our lives down and do things carefully and with thought, to have relationships with deeper meanings rather than quick, spontaneous encounters and of course, taking time to listen and be involved with whomever we choose to interact with. I think that that is the reason people who go to the doctor or hospitals are called "patients" - they have to acknowledge it may be a while before they are better - they have to have "patience" (patients).
